The cheapest way to get from Kolkata to Wardha (Region) is to train which costs ₹850 - ₹4,600 and takes 19h 37m.
The fastest way to get from Kolkata to Wardha (Region) is to fly and train which takes 5h 53m and costs ₹8,500 - ₹18,000.
No, there is no direct bus from Kolkata to Wardha (Region). However, there are services departing from Kolkata, West Bengal and arriving at Wardha, Maharashtra via Cuttack, Odisha and Nagpur, Maharashtra.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 26h 32m.
No, there is no direct train from Kolkata to Wardha (Region). However, there are services departing from Howrah Jn and arriving at Sevagram via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 19h 37m.
The distance between Kolkata and Wardha (Region) is 1099 km. The road distance is 1180.2 km.

Indian Railways operates a train from Howrah Jn to Sevagram once daily. Tickets cost ₹550–4,200 and the journey takes 19h 19m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Kolkata, West Bengal to Wardha (Region) via Cuttack, Odisha, Nagpur, Maharashtra, and Wardha, Maharashtra in around 26h 32m.
